Manchester City could be in serious trouble following Liverpool’s latest actions, which might lead to their relegation amidst the 115 charges they face.

In a rare display of unity, Liverpool, along with three other Premier League ‘big six’ clubs, has taken steps to protect its interests ahead of the verdict in Manchester City’s ongoing legal dispute with the Premier League.

Manchester City faces 115 alleged breaches of the league’s financial rules over a decade, accusations the club has repeatedly denied. The case, currently being reviewed by an independent commission, is expected to reach a verdict early next year.

Liverpool Files Legal Notice for Potential Compensation  

According to *The Times*, Liverpool, along with Manchester United, Arsenal, and Tottenham, has filed legal notices to reserve the right to seek compensation should Manchester City be found guilty.

These clubs aim to avoid being barred from claiming compensation due to the time that has passed since the alleged breaches were first reported.

The Liverpool Echo adds that Liverpool acted on legal advice to protect its position regarding potential damages. Lawyers warned the club about a six-year statute of limitations, as the Football Leaks documents exposing the alleged violations were first published on November 5, 2018, by *Der Spiegel*.

A Sensible Move by Liverpool  

While the legal complexities of the case are intricate, Liverpool’s decision to act now rather than wait for the final verdict seems prudent.

The club seeks to safeguard its potential claims for losses, such as missing out on league titles or Champions League qualifications, due to Manchester City’s alleged financial misconduct.

Liverpool has twice finished just one point behind City in recent seasons, making it one of the clubs most affected by the situation. It is reasonable for the Merseyside club to ensure its rights are protected and justice served.

The final ruling in this high-profile case will be closely watched by all with a stake in English football.
